| Species |
Japonica |
| Color |
Medium to dark pink to red with yellow anthers and pink filaments with color varying due to environmental conditions; when weather is warm color is a medium pink and under cooler conditions it is very dark pink to nearly red and when very cold, in the 30's, it might be purple |
| Form |
Anemone to loose peony form |
| Size |
Large to very large |
| Bloom Season |
M |
| Growth Rate |
Average |
| Growth Characteristics |
Upright, medium density growth |
| Leaf Characteristics |
Medium green |
| Originator |
Clarence & Lillian Gordy |
| Place of Origination |
U.S. - Ocala, Florida |
| Year of Registration / Origination |
2021 - ACS Registration #3230 - first bloomed in 2015 |
| Heritage |
Chance seedling |
| Other Information |
Originally Gordy #1172 |
